Topic: Searching for files (0 replies, posted in Feature Requests)
One of the problems of the program - it is not impossible to know if the file has been already tagged. You have to look for this file in the list of files in the program and if there are many files already tagged it may be very difficult to find it if you do not remember its tags. Of course the best solution - to have this information accessible in the Explorer. Hope this will be implemented in future and meantime in my opinion it is desirable to have an option of looking for files not only by searching for its tags but also by searching for its name (as in explorer).

Topic: Some considerations (0 replies, posted in Feature Requests)
Some considerations how to improve the program:
1. I would not like to discuss the problem of Context Menu integration. As I understand this is already in the task list (it is very interesting to see this list!). I would like only to note that it is very desirable to have information which files are already tagged while working in Windows explorer.
Another option - to supply the program with its own explorer.
2. “Add new items” dialog should give possibility to choose tags from the list (for example, as this is realized in add tags to selected file window)
3. Method 4 of adding items (Select one or more tags from the cloud and drop an item into the items list…) is convenient, but the added item should be selected automatically after this procedure to ensure quick correction of its tags. Now it must be selected manually but first it must be found and this may take a long if there are a lot of items with selected tag.
4. After a short time period a number of tags may become considerable and this makes a search of a needed tag difficult. I think that it is desirable to have a possibility to divide all the tags into categories and to display a tag cloud for each category on its separate tab in the right panel. Alternatively a categories tree may be built (as usual files tree in explorer) in a tab in the left pane (in addition to a Library tab). In this case selecting a category in this tree will open its tags cloud in the right pane.
